Requirements

Must:
- Bachelors deg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Engineering, or a related field, or an equivalent combination of education and experience - Minimum of 3 years of hands-on experience with Amazon Connect and other AWS cloud services - Proven experience with Amazon Connect CCaaS, specifically in contact flow creation, call routing, and user management - Proficient in scripting and integrating various AWS services, such as AWS Lambda, DynamoDB, and S3, to enhance contact center functionalities - Strong understanding of Voice over IP (VoIP) and Customer Experience (CX) strategies - In-depth knowledge of workforce optimization, including forecasting, capacity planning, and scheduling best practices - Capable of configuring and utilizing Amazon Connects reporting and dashboard features for Key Performance Indicator (KPI) management - Effective communication skills for requirement gathering and technical explanations - Ability to collaborate with cross-functional teams, such as IT project managers, business analysts, and security staff - Preferred: AWS certifications, such as AWS Certified Solutions Architect or AWS Certified Developer

Responsibilities

- Collaborate closely with the Office of the Chief Financial Officer (OCFO) and other District government stakeholders - Design, implement, and maintain the AWS Connect cloud-based contact center for optimal performance - Develop and document dynamic contact flows for effective call routing based on business needs - Create and launch chatbots and conversational AI features using Amazon Connect to automate customer interactions - Configure and sustain Amazon Connect instances, including user and routing profiles - Manage data collection for metrics essential for KPI management within AWS Connect - Develop and maintain custom dashboards and reports in Amazon QuickSight to oversee team performance - Evaluate and analyze usage data through Amazon CloudWatch and communicate insights to supervisors - Organize and supervise outbound voice campaigns and customer surveys in accordance with regulations - Implement integrations between AWS Connect and other systems using AWS Lambda and other AWS resources - Review and refine contact center designs based on operational feedback to enhance efficiency and reliability - Ensure compliance with security protocols by collaborating with security personnel to define processes for AWS Connect - Address technical issues relating to AWS Connect, providing updates and applying revisions to optimize performance
